About the Role
The Account Manager is responsible for driving revenue growth and profitability by promoting and selling Pharmacy Automation products, solutions, and services across the Western Region of Saudi Arabia.
The role focuses on developing strategic customer relationships, identifying new business opportunities, managing key accounts, and delivering sustainable business growth through a customer-centric approach.
A key objective of this role is to expand and strengthen the Pharmacy Automation business within the Ministry of Health (MOH) sector by building strong stakeholder relationships, identifying strategic opportunities, and supporting the successful adoption of BD solutions.
Work Location: Jeddah
Key Responsibilities
Identify business opportunities for Pharmacy Automation product and relevant stakeholders within assigned accounts and territories.
Drive business growth within the Ministry of Health (MOH) by developing strategic relationships with key stakeholders, identifying new opportunities, and supporting the successful implementation of Pharmacy Automation solutions.
Lead engagement with government healthcare institutions and relevant MOH decision-makers to expand market presence and achieve business objectives.
Work closely with sales, marketing, and solution-design teams to develop customer opportunities.
Develop and execute territory and account plans aligned with regional sales strategies.
Achieve agreed annual sales, revenue, and growth targets
Build and maintain long-term relationships with key customers and decision-makers
Manage complex multi-account agreements and negotiations
Convert sales opportunities into profitable business outcomes.
Maintain accurate sales pipeline, forecasting, and CRM records.
Collaborate across functions to deliver customer solutions and business growth.
About You
Bachelor's degree in Biomedical Engineering, Healthcare Management, Pharmacy, or a related healthcare discipline.
Minimum of 5 years of successful sales experience, with a proven track record of consistent performance and career progression.
Previous experience in key account management or strategic account development is preferred.
Experience working within multinational or international organizations is advantageous.
Demonstrated success in consultative and solution-based selling.
Strong commercial awareness and business acumen.
Experience in territory planning, account management, and sales forecasting.
Ability to identify, develop, and close new business opportunities in a competitive market environment.
Self-motivated, results-oriented, and capable of working effectively across cross-functional teams.

BD is one of the largest global medical technology companies in the world and is advancing the world of health™ by improving medical discovery, diagnostics and the delivery of care. The company supports the heroes on the frontlines of health care by developing innovative technology, services and solutions that help advance both clinical therapy for patients and clinical process for health care providers. BD and its more than 70,000 employees have a passion and commitment to help enhance the safety and efficiency of clinicians' care delivery process, enable laboratory scientists to accurately detect disease and advance researchers' capabilities to develop the next generation of diagnostics and therapeutics. BD has a presence in virtually every country and partners with organizations around the world to address some of the most challenging global health issues. By working in close collaboration with customers, BD can help enhance outcomes, lower costs, increase efficiencies, improve safety and expand access to health care.
